Ticket #4471 — Vault locked, incremental rebuilds blocked

The Pagewright build vault auto-locked after three failed credential attempts, so incremental static site rebuilds for the Fernhollow docs portal are stalled. Full rebuilds still work but take ~40 minutes. To unlock, run the vault recovery flow from any build agent. The flow will prompt for the recovery passphrase, which is provided below.

recovery phrase for yagap-yadug: praath-oliwyn

- [ ] Timetable solver (Gridwell) release gate: confirm the constraint pack for the Ashcombe pilot passes the full regression suite, including split-shift and shared-lab scenarios. Solver runtime must stay under 90 seconds on the reference dataset. No schema changes this cycle, so migration steps are skipped. Once QA signs off, the approved build's trace token is recorded below.

build token for tawif-bahip: htk31_68bba16e1afabfef4ecc69408c06f16

Dependency pinning policy (onboarding recap for eng sync): all services at Quellbright pin exact versions in lockfiles, and upgrades land through the weekly Renovator batch, never ad hoc. Transitive bumps require a green run of the Lattice CI suite plus a changelog note. Security patches may skip the batch with lead sign-off. If a pin blocks your work, request an exception before overriding. Send exception requests to the address below.

billing contact of bawep-tajeg = tamath.silion.fraok@olvarqsoft.local